This tutorial provides a step-by-step guide on how to properly apply diapers on patients, which is essential in nursing care. Understanding this procedure is crucial for maintaining hygiene and comfort for patients who require assistance with incontinence.
Step 1: Prepare the Supplies
Before starting, gather all necessary materials to ensure a smooth process. You will need:
- Clean diapers
- Disposable gloves
- Wipes or cleansing solution
- A clean surface for changing
- A waste disposal bag
Practical Tip
Ensure that the size of the diaper is appropriate for the patient to prevent leaks and discomfort.
Step 2: Position the Patient
Help the patient into a comfortable position. If they are in bed:
- Lay the patient on their back.
- Ensure they are comfortable and supported with pillows if necessary.
- If the patient can assist, encourage them to lift their hips slightly.
Common Pitfall
Avoid leaving the patient in an awkward position, as this can cause discomfort or injury.
Step 3: Remove the Soiled Diaper
- Put on disposable gloves to maintain hygiene.
- Gently unfasten the tabs of the soiled diaper.
- Carefully fold the front of the diaper down and roll it inward to contain any mess.
- Dispose of the soiled diaper in the waste disposal bag.
Practical Tip
Use wipes or a cleansing solution to clean the area thoroughly before placing the new diaper.
Step 4: Apply the Clean Diaper
- Open the clean diaper and position it under the patient.
- Ensure the back part of the diaper is higher than the front.
- Pull the front of the diaper up between the patient’s legs and over the abdomen.
Practical Tip
Check that the diaper is snug but not too tight, allowing for comfort and movement.
Step 5: Secure the Diaper
- Fasten the tabs on either side of the diaper.
- Make sure the diaper fits securely but remains comfortable.
Common Pitfall
Avoid overly tight fastenings, as this can cause skin irritation.
